A new generation of butterfly valve

Watts Butterfly valve

Anti-pollution brand Watts Industries UK has launched its latest butterfly valve innovation, the Xylia 2.

Built on more than 70 years’ experience, Xylia 2 has been designed and built by the company’s world- class SOCLA division and offers precision, efficiency, and reliability for a wide range of industries and applications.

The Xylia 2 valve boasts a compact construction that maximises space in commercial buildings with limited plant room space. With sizes available from DN50 to DN300, the valve allows system design flexibility while delivering smooth and efficient fluid handling across various applications.

UK Sales Director Kerry Harris said: “We are excited to introduce this compact and durable valve to the UK market. More than six million of our butterfly valves are already installed worldwide and Xylia 2 reflects our commitment to providing innovative and reliable valve products to our customers that are low maintenance and deliver a long service life.”

BCIA welcomes tougher commercial building energy standards but calls for greater ambition across the wider sector

The Building Controls Industry Association (BCIA) has welcomed the government’s confirmation that privately rented non-domestic buildings over 1,000 square metres in England and Wales will be expected to achieve a minimum EPC B rating by 2031, describing the move as an important step forward in improving the energy performance of the UK’s commercial building stock.
